Hello All,

Are you looking for that unique hot rod or muscle car that stands out because it is a little different?  I have for your consideration is a 1971 Buick Grand Sport with all the right options that matter.  I have owned this car for 7 years, and I feel it is time to move on to the next project.  I am not selling this because I have to or NEED to sell.

I have started this project pretty much a part at a time waiting for the right time to assemble.  This car has a LOT of power.  This is a true MUSCLE CAR! This is not a "true" numbers matching car. I am not sure if it is a "true" GS 455, but I do know it is a REAL GS by looking at the VIN.   The GS 350 and GS 455 have the same VIN identifiers.  It has ALL of the GS still on it and some extras.

the bad:  This car is 99% rust free. There is one rust hole in the trunk near the right wheel housing and there is some rust behind the right rear wheel that in my opinion did not need attention.  I did cut out the rust and weld in metal in the front fenders and in one spot under the back seat.  There were a couple of pin holes on the front floors that were treated and fiber glassed. The original GS hood had a major rust spot that I had grafted the scoops onto a Skylark hood.  It is not very noticeable unless you really look hard.  It needs tires-they are dry rotted.  The right fender lower bolts are broken, the left fender is bowed out a little.  This car was factory Lime Mist Green with dark green interior.  The upper steering column bearing is a little worn. The dash bezel needs to be replaced, the windshield wipers work on low speed.  The paint is new, but it has issues. The power steering leaks.

I will give you an option as to if you would like to have the Weld Racing Wheels or the factory 15" Buick Rally wheels and center caps. 

The positives: This is a running/driving car, almost complete new interior, very POWERFUL car. It can break the 14" wide tires easily. Adult owned and not abused. Rebuilt transmission-it had a 70 Stage 1 turbo 400 trans, but there was an ear broke off so I had it rebuilt and used a different case.  It shifts firmly.  The interior and trunk lights work except for the map light in the mirror-maybe just a bulb. MSD 6AL ignition box with an HEI distributor. New weather-stripping, new reproduction hood tach, new hood springs.  Although this is not a true GSX, it is repainted a factory color and interior option Stratomist Blue and Pearl White interior.

Meet the Buick Velite 7, the Chevy Bolt's Chinese cousin

Wed, Jun 17 2020

The Buick Velite 7 has officially been revealed after having been leaked and spied a few months ago. The name derives from Buick's line of electrified models it sells in China, of course the design shows it's most closely related to the Chevy Bolt EV. Buick hasn't revealed many details about it, and only one photo, but we do get to see it and we also have a range estimate. The range estimate is 500 kilometers on the NEDC cycle, which translates to 311 miles. That's actually less than the NEDC estimate for the Bolt EV, which is 565 kilometers or 351 miles, which increased for the 2020 model year from 520 kilometers or 323 miles. Of course NEDC figures tend to be much higher than EPA numbers, which rated the current Bolt EV at 259 miles and the previous version at 238. As such, we would expect this Buick to have an EPA range closer to 210 to 220 miles. We don't know what resulted in the lower range, but it could have something to do with additional weight or slightly worse aerodynamics. It could be both. Design-wise, the Buick is clearly based on the Bolt, but has a more aggressive front bumper and a trendy partially floating roof. It also seems to have a slightly boxier, taller profile, mainly because of the nose. Buick hasn't released any other details about the crossover, preferring to save them for the car's launch later this year. Since it seems so closely related to the Bolt, it probably has the same drivetrain: a single electric motor sending 200 horsepower and 266 pound-feet of torque to the front wheels via a single-speed transmission. 2025 Buick Enclave revealed with new looks, technology

Tue, Apr 9 2024

The 2025 Buick Enclave has been revealed, and as expected it combines Buick's current corporate styling with the new-generation three-row SUV platform shared with the Chevy Traverse and GMC Acadia. It also gets plenty of standard features and technology, along with the first Buick implementation of Super Cruise. The design of the Enclave is much more boxy and upright than the extra-curvy model that precedes it. Even the wheel arches have been squared-up. It's coupled with the shark-nose front fascia taken from the Wildcat concept that has adorned every other vehicle in Buick's lineup. The whole thing is slightly larger than before, too, though Buick didn't specify by how much. And as is the case with most Buicks, there's a base Preferred model, as well as Sport Touring (ST) and Avenir trims that receive appearance tweaks in addition to different feature sets. The ST adopts black trim, including in the grille, whereas the Avenir uses bright metal trim and body color wheel arches, plus larger 22-inch wheels (Preferred and ST have 20-inch wheels). The interior is the biggest upgrade by far, though. Immediately obvious is the standard 30-inch combination instrument and infotainment display. It has a curvy, inverted trapezoid shape that has a slight retro-futurism vibe. It sits atop a low, wide and gently curved dashboard, one with a small set of physical short-cut buttons above the center air vents. A "floating" center console rises to meet the dash, though stops short of connecting to it. Adjustable ambient lighting is standard in here, along with power, heated seats, wireless device charging, w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, plus a 12-speaker Bose sound system. Avenir upgrades the sound system to 16 speakers, adds a panoramic sunroof, front seat ventilation and massage function, rear seat heating and a head-up display. Mechanically, the Enclave is basically the same as the Traverse and Acadia. It uses the new platform and also gets the turbocharged 2.5-liter four-cylinder as the sole engine option. In the Enclave, it makes 328 horsepower and 326 pound-feet of torque, the same as the GMC, and a tad more than the Chevy. An eight-speed automatic is the only transmission offering, though both front- and all-wheel drive are available. Towing capacity is again mirrored at 5,000 pounds, and Super Cruise is available, making Enclave the first Buick with the hands-free driving assist system.

2019 Buick LaCrosse Sport Touring isn't that sporty

Mon, Jul 2 2018

The 2019 Buick LaCrosse Sport Touring is presumably a new, sportier version of Buick's large sedan. And on the surface, it does look more exciting. It has less chrome trim than its counterparts, the grille gets a body color surround and a black wire mesh insert. It has a simple little spoiler at the back, 19-inch wheels, and the all-important badging. We can't imagine Ford is thrilled at the use of the "ST" nomenclature on display at the back, though. Unfortunately, Buick hasn't really done anything to actually make this car sportier than other LaCrosse sedans. It has the same 3.6-liter V6 found in other versions making the same 310 horsepower and 268 pound-feet of torque. That power goes through the same nine-speed automatic as the others, too. Additionally, the Sport Touring is only available with front-wheel drive. Still, if you like the style, and the LaCrosse's standard performance is suitable to you, you'll want to know how much it costs. Base price is $41,220. You'll also have a choice of five colors: white, black, red, and two kinds of silver. And if the LaCrosse ST isn't sporty enough for you, you might want to check out the Regal GS. It has the same engine, but with a bit more torque, all-wheel drive, is in a smaller body, and has hatchback versatility.
